Offering Your Camping Tents Easily
Updating to a new outdoor tents is practically like an outdoor camping rite of passage. Yet instead of allow your old one collect dirt in the garage, why not give it a 2nd life by selling it?


Obtaining the most effective resale value will rely on the problem of your tent. This indicates resolving any kind of repair work and cleaning it up.

1. Clean It Up
As you can think of, camping tents obtain a lot of use, particularly on lengthy backpacking expeditions where you sleep in the middle of rivers, mud and windy tops. Dirty boots and soaked clothes will swiftly transform a clean fabric fortress into a filthy, odiferous jail.

An excellent cleansing after each camping trip will keep your camping tent scenting fresh and aid it last much longer. To do this, delicately scrub discolorations with a sponge and warm water and use a mild soap if required. Avoid using any perfumed cleaners as they attract rodents and insects that will certainly eat openings right into your camping tent.

Once your tent is cleaned, reseal leaking seams with seam tape or a new water resistant sealant. Likewise scrub the zipper tracks and oil any kind of busted teeth with completely dry zipper lubricating substance. Constantly inspect your campsite for twigs and rocks that could puncture the floor of your tent, and set out a footprint or synthetic ground cover to secure your sanctuary.

2. Fixing Any Kind Of Damages
Whether you're mosting likely to market your tent in an online marketplace or at a brick-and-mortar store, it's vital that your equipment remains in good condition. Rips, splits and various other damages can make it tough for somebody to take pleasure in the comfort of your tent, so take the time to deal with these problems prior to you market it.

A couple of simple repairs are typically all it takes to restore a tent's functionality and extend its lifespan. Before you start, locate the damaged location and meticulously analyze it. Cut any type of loose or frayed threads and clean the location with a wet fabric to eliminate any dirt that can disrupt the repair work process.

If you discover a tear while camping, be sure to make a fast fixing prior to proceeding your trip. Doing so will protect you from the components and possible rats while making sure that your camping tent is still comfortable and useful. Air duct tape is fantastic for a large range of quick fixes and can patch most tears easily. Simply make certain to do any kind of repairs over a tarpaulin or various other ground covering to make sure that the area does not obtain unclean.

4. Make a Good Listing
Whether you're marketing in a regional shop or online, you need to prepare your tent for the market. Putting in the time to tidy up, shake out, and vacuum up any kind of evidence of your tent's previous adventures will help make certain that the next proprietor does not get a lemon. You'll additionally wish to spot any type of damaged areas and re-waterproof the rainfly.

You'll also require to decide just how much to charge for your outdoor tents. To determine your rate range, think about the condition of your outdoor tents as well as equivalent listings on the marketplace. You'll additionally need to think about any additionals that could be included with the sale, like an impact or a tarp, as these can be a huge draw for possible buyers. Finally, make certain to share any sincere details about the outdoor tents's current state. For instance, allow buyers understand if it is limited at its stated capacity or that a few of the doors and home windows have small splits.
